# Client setup for the Tankline fuel-usage report service.
# This job pulls weekly consumption totals for every vehicle in
# the Harrowfield fleet and writes them to the Ledgerbarn store.
# Contractors: never hardcode credentials elsewhere in this repo.
# The internal reporting key you should load appears just below.

service key, bagep-yahag: zpat11_YieSWvAgzqt

**Q: The Splitlark assignment service lost its bucketing state after the failover — what now?** Don't panic, assignments are deterministic from the seed vault, so nobody gets re-bucketed. Just restore the seed vault snapshot and restart the allocator pods. The snapshot archive is encrypted; to open it, enter the recovery passphrase shown directly below.

strongbox words: druvan-lamys-eliius-jorax-istox-soreth-ulays-gilix-ralix-oliiel-norwyn-casvan-praius

Ticket: Config drift on Gatewick rate limits

For anyone new to the platform team: Gatewick is our internal API gateway, and its rate-limiting settings are supposed to be managed through the Pavenor config repo. During last week's audit we found that the staging cluster had hand-edited limits that no longer match what's in source control. This causes confusing 429 behaviour when comparing environments. Please do not edit limits directly on the nodes. The values currently checked into the repo are shown below.

config for tagaf-bawif:
[norok]
host = norok.ordinworks.local
user = norok_svc
database = norok_prod

## Relevance Tuning — Environments

Quickfind relevance notes. Three environments: sandbox, staging, prod. Tune weights in sandbox only. Staging mirrors prod traffic at 5%; use it to validate before promoting. Never edit prod weights directly — promotion pipeline handles that. Synonym lists live separately and deploy on their own cadence. Judgments refresh weekly; don't compare scores across refreshes. Sandbox currently runs with the following configuration values.

settings of bafof-tagep:
[frador]
port = 9300
region = west-1
host = frador.norvacorp.corp
timeout_ms = 3000
retries = 5